Lovely 1852-C Half Eagle, AU50

1852-C $5 AU50 NGC. Variety 18-H. The 1 in the date is nearly merged with the bust. Though the 1852-C is one of the more available half eagles from Charlotte, finding attractive pieces with an aura of originality becomes harder with time. The lightly circulated example offered here has dusky orange-gold surfaces with luminous peripheries. The fields show a few scattered abrasions and the central devices exhibit typical softness, but the coin retains excellent overall visual appeal. A strong candidate for the collector of branch mint gold.(Registry values: P3)

Coin Index Numbers: (NGC ID# 25UB, PCGS# 8251, GSID# 9001)

Metal: 90% Gold, 10% Copper
Weight: 8.36 grams
AGW: 0.24188oz
Mintage: 72,574
